Mumbai, 6 June – On one hand the Maharashtra Government has been trying to make Mumbai a financial and technical hub but in reality, Mumbai has become a hub of Bangladeshi infiltrators. Maharashtra anti-terrorist squad (ATS) has recently handed over a list of more than 30,000 Bangladeshi infiltrators to the Maharashtra Government. The list shows that Bangladeshi infiltrators have established hideouts at more than 1,500 locations across Mumbai, while about 16-17 thousand infiltrators have been found only in Mumbai. It is a matter of serious concern that there is no area in Mumbai where Bangladeshi infiltrators are not found. In 2025, the ATS had handed over a list of 1237 illegal Bangladeshi citizens and now, the second list has been handed over. All the infiltrators were arrested and cases have been filed against them. The ATS sent the list to the Government to verify whether any of these infiltrators are availing benefits under Government schemes. The process of deporting all the infiltrators to Bangladesh has been started.
Infiltrators’ hideouts in unauthorised slums
Bangladeshi infiltrators’ hideouts have been found in all the unauthorised slums in areas of Mumbai such as Kamathipura, Kurla, Dockyard, Mazgaon, Malvani, Andheri, Nagpada, Masjid Bunder, Sewree, Mankhurd, Jogeshwari, Govandi, Grant Road, Antop Hill, etc.
The neighboring districts are also infested by infiltrators

Bangladeshi infiltrators have created their hideouts even in Navi Mumbai, Thane and Palghar, besides Mumbai. Some Bangladeshis have been found in the within railway jurisdiction areas and the Railway Police have been taking action against them.
Of greater concern is the fact that most of these infiltrators are less than fifty years of age. The investigations have revealed that the infiltrators have entered sectors like garbage collection flower-fruit vendors, fast-food stalls, hair cutting salons, hawkers, etc. The Government has, therefore, started rapid action drive against the hawkers and the slums in Mumbai.
